Role Overview :

As the Group COO, you will partner closely with the Group CEO to define and execute the company’s vision and strategy. You will translate these strategic plans into actionable steps that drive growth, enhance efficiency, and improve profitability across our global operations.

Key Responsibilities :

  • Collaborate with the Group CEO to establish and execute commercial and operational strategies aligned with the organization’s short-, mid-, and long-term goals.
  • Translate strategic plans into actionable steps for growth, overseeing goal setting, performance management, and annual operations planning to boost efficiency, productivity, and profitability.
  • Lead Group Operations, including Plant Management, Project Management, Aftersales Services, Quality, and Health, Safety, and Environment initiatives.
  • Drive Group Sales and Commercial functions, managing key accounts to meet revenue and profit targets while expanding market reach.
  • Oversee Group Supply Chain Management, ensuring efficient operations and incorporating trends such as sustainability.
  • Analyze internal operations to identify areas for process enhancement and drive continuous improvement.
  • Build and lead high-performing management teams across regions, fostering a culture of accountability and innovation.
  • Cultivate a success-oriented, accountable environment throughout the organization.
  • Collaborate on the development and refinement of systems, processes, controls, and procedures to improve overall organizational efficiency.
  • Oversee international operations, adapting strategies to regional markets while ensuring corporate alignment and governance.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including employees, customers, clients, partners, shareholders, and the Board of Directors.

Key Qualifications :

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Manufacturing, Business Administration, or a related field; an MBA or advanced degree is preferred.
  • A minimum of 15 years in a senior operational leadership role within a tech-driven manufacturing environment.
  • Proven experience in managing diverse functions, including operations, sales, and supply chain management, focusing on plant operations and industrial processes.
  • Fluency in Mandarin as this role manages the Greater China market.
  • Strong business acumen with a demonstrated ability to lead large teams, manage P&L, and drive operational and financial performance.
  • Strategic leadership capabilities with significant international experience.
  • Extensive experience in China and regional markets is essential; experience in digital transformation is a plus.
